At the beginning of the season, I said I didn't think the Canucks would make the playoffs. Despite my lack of expectations, it still kills me to see them play the way they did tonight.

I don't believe the Canucks should look to find players at the deadline for a cup run because I don't think they are good enough. I don't think there is a player out there that can make such a drastic difference for this team.

If you look at likely opponents, we may face teams like Anaheim, Chicago, etc. and I don't think we can beat those teams in a 7 game series. That's just realistic. Nothing I've seen this season has made me think otherwise.

The Canucks need to retool and do it quickly if they're to avoid a late disastrous rebuild a la the Flames. They should be focusing all of their efforts on player development and they should be taking big chunks of the current roster and moving it for youth/picks.

I'm not content to lose in the first round, and then be left holding an empty sack with no prospects because we've overestimated our chances at winning this year.

It ain't happening.

Salo meant a lot to this team. Even when the Canuck offence was rolling in years past there was an obvious difference in their record when he was out of the lineup. Great first past out of the zone, the ability to one time the puck from the point and actually hit the net, and the ability to calm his d partner down. Very under rated around the league at the time.

Salo departs the team - a big hole is there. What does Gillis do? He brings in Garrison who is supposed to punish teams from the point. The guy doesnt look right on the PP. He nearly always has to stop the puck before he shoots it and if he doesnt it either doesnt make it through or he misses completely.

V hardly used him on the first unit PP and lots of people were critical of that move...now we know why.

This team needs a dependable puck moving d man that can run the point on the PP and can play 20 minutes if need be. That should be their first priority, ahead of a top 6 forward and ahead of anything else....
